[Bug 564386] Re: Eclipse crashes

2010-04-16 Thread Wolfgang Richter
Fuchs solution, The problem is a mozilla library, therefore eclipse can be started by commenting out export MOZILLA_FIVE_HOME=/usr/lib/xulrunner-$(/usr/bin/xulrunner-1.9.2 --gre-version) Fixed this issue for me. This is a critical bug that basically halts all development in Eclipse unless it
